When winXP boots the taskbar takes approx 15 min to
appear. This only happens when I reboot the machine. Once
the taskbar has appeared I can logoff and logon and it
loads normally. If I shutdown before the taskbar has
loaded a window appears to end explorer.exe. Other than
this, the OS seems to be fully loaded, desktop icons are
active, apps are available and no proccessor cycles are
being used(as far as I can tell). One by one I have
prevented all apps from starting in msconfig, disabled the
background intelligent transfer service(as suggested in
another forum), uninstalled several suspect programs, and
did a repair of the installation. All to no avail. Any
suggestions short of doing a clean install?
